Abbotsford Building A and B breezeway and accessibility improvement update

The main entrance-way to Buildings A and B on the UFV Abbotsford campus is a key thoroughfare and is not currently equipped for accessibility. Planned improvements address the need for ramps and walkways to make this entrance accessible for people with disabilities. Ready and True: India and the Great War — exhibit opens Oct 23

Ready and True: India and the Great War Oct 20–Nov 6 Through selected archival photographs, art work, and written accounts, Ready and True showcases the almost forgotten contribution of approximately 1.7 million Indian soldiers and non-combatants to the Great War. Fehr quoted in TPP stories

Agriculture Centre of Excellence director Garry Fehr was quoted in two local stories about the newly signed Trans Pacific Partnership deal and its potential impact on the agriculture industry. See the Abbotsford News story here and the Chilliwack Times story here.
